## Runbook: Rate-parity checker stuck (Parlevue)

If the Parlevue parity sweep hangs past 20 minutes, it's almost always the comparison worker choking on a stale rate cache for the Halcyon Shore property group. First: flush the cache via the admin endpoint, then requeue the sweep. Don't restart the whole pod — you'll lose in-flight comparisons and ops will grumble. Reviewers, sanity-check that the requeue uses the internal Tideboard pricing service, not the public feed. The credential for Tideboard is below.

app token of hawif-kafof = kto15_B3AN0KfpZRy4TLc

**Moorhen auth — reset flow revamp, §3.** Old flow issued unlimited reset tokens per account; revamp enforces a per-account token budget, shorter expiry, and a cooldown after consecutive failures. Tokens are single-use and invalidated on password change. Rate limits apply per account and per source bucket independently; whichever trips first blocks issuance. Reviewer focus: the cooldown math in `reset_policy.rs`. All enforcement constants are centralized below.

constants for yaduf-fahag:
BUDGETS = {
    "kelix": 528,
    "briwyn": 734,
}

## Kickoff Notes — ChipGate Reader

Quick recap for the Harborfell Marathon setup: the trackside timing-chip readers need firmware flashed before Thursday's dry run, and the mat at the 10k split has been flaky, so test it twice. Spare antennas are in the blue crate. Don't reorder cabling without checking first — it's mapped to the scoring van. All hardware questions go to the lead listed below.

approver of yahig-kagup = Ralok Sorael